I have problem with audio after conversion
I used TMPGEnc 2.5 software to covert AVI. video clip to MPG format. In TMPGEnc project wizard I make selections: video cd NTSC
After I burn it to VCD and play on my DVD, video was fine but there is no audio sound. Before conversion I play this AVI film on my computer and play fine.

If you have a good AVI file, use VirtualDub to strip the audio from the AVI and create a WAV file for the audio.

Then use TMPGEnc to convert the AVI file for the video, and put in the WAV file for the audio portion of the file, and then TMPGEnc should create the MPEG file which has audio in it.

You'll find out about VirtualDub on the DVDRHELP website as well.
